In short, the Large Association of Movie Blogs is a directory of, you guessed it, movie blogs - a one-stop shop for readers and bloggers alike to find out a little more about the numerous movie blogs out there. If you like it, just follow the instructions and send me your info and become a LAMB.

Box Office: Nov. 20-22, 2009
Box Office: Nov. 20-22, 2009
film-book.com — The tweens and their books. The Twilight Saga: New Moon premiered in the Number One spot this weekend at the box office with an unbelievable $140.7 million.
